Output 6db33558b7939c92bf5897ee403bb737c161faae1b3fe11549b68f57c6152ce7: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86ba2dc0eebca9305802d3d930fd1aeffe059a00 OP_EQUALVERIFY OP_CHECKSIG
address
1DHNadXvhkMJimXhfvBCmPLHhLbw81vUHN
transaction
6db33558b7939c92bf5897ee403bb737c161faae1b3fe11549b68f57c6152ce7
spent
true